Brief Summary

The present randomized crossover studies demonstrated the efficacy of preloading Almond drinks (Unsweetened) with and without skin on controlling plasma glucose with the induced insulin secretion in obese middle-aged adults.

Inclusion Criteria

Age 40-65 years, body mass index (BMI) of 25.0-29.9 kg/m2, no report of any diseases.

Exclusion Criteria

Disorders of the gastrointestinal tract, diabetes, vitamin or mineral supplements use, and smoking.
